Book Synopsis: Build a Fine Home for your Feathered Friends
Birds of all feathers will be flocking to your backyard to live in the beautiful houses and dine in the unique feeders you can build in just a few short hours. This book is chock-full of more than 50 simple projects for bird, butterfly and bat houses designed by the expert editors of Popular Woodworking Books. All you need are basic woodworking skills, tools, project materials and your imagination!
Each design is guaranteed to attract specific birds in nearly every region, including Australia, Europe and the United States. Build a cottage for chickadees, nesting shelves and boxes for robins and mourning doves, basic bluebird houses—even a finch castle! Step-by-step color photos and easy-to-follow instructions will guide you along the way.
